Before the sign goes up

Make the big decisions before launch day.

01

Review the property

List the condition, improvements, repair questions and features that matter to likely buyers.

02

Read the competition

Recent sales and active listings provide evidence, but the final price must fit this home and this timing.

03

Prepare the presentation

Focus the work, then coordinate photography, video, copy and showings.

04

Manage the contract

Compare offers and stay on top of inspection, appraisal, title and closing.

Quick answers

Before listing a home.

What affects the asking price?+

Condition, location, recent sales, active competition, timing and the likely buyer all matter.

Should I finish every improvement first?+

No. Focus on work that helps presentation, inspection readiness or marketability. A full renovation may not pay back.

When should photography be scheduled?+

After the preparation list is settled, so the first public photos show the home as it will be marketed.
